Benefits of Choosing Dentures

Are you considering replacing your smile with dentures? Dentures offer a broad range of here benefits. They can noticeably boost your appearance, giving you a more self-assured smile. Dentures also assist in correct chewing and digestion, making it easier to enjoy your meals. Furthermore, dentures can stop jawbone reduction that can occur with missing teeth, preserving the natural shape of your face.

  • Several denture options are available to cater specific needs and preferences.
  • Dentures can be fabricated from durable materials that are simple to clean and maintain.
  • Versus other dental replacement options, dentures can be a more cost-effective solution.

Getting Used to Dentures

Wearing dentures can certainly bring some challenges at first. Locating the right fit may take time and patience. You might experience soreness in your gums, or have trouble speaking. Don't be discouraged! With time, you can overcome these hurdles and enjoy the positive aspects of dentures. Your dentist will be there to support you every step of the way, making adjustments as needed to ensure a comfortable and effective fit.

  • Hints for managing denture challenges:

    • Exercise speaking and chewing regularly.
    • Use a soft-bristled toothbrush to clean your dentures meticulously.
    • Choose denture adhesive as needed to enhance the fit.
    • Contact your dentist for scheduled checkups and repairs as required.
